一种利用小扰动电压偏离确定无功源配置地点的方法

摘    要:提出了一种利用小扰动电压偏离配置无功源的方法。该方法根据就地无功补偿原则,兼顾系统不同运行方式,将系统发生无功小扰动之后,平均电压偏离较大的负荷节点作为补偿地点。在IEEE118节点系统上的仿真结果表明了该方法选出的补偿节点位于负荷中心附近或远离发电机的位置,具有较好的鲁棒性,能够有效降低网损。

An approach for the allocation of reactive power sources by using voltage deviation with small disturbance

Abstract:This paper proposes an approach for the allocation of reactive power sources by using voltage deviation with small disturbance. Taking account of different operating conditions, the buses with big average voltage deviation are selected as compensation sites according to the principle of reactive power compensation on site after small disturbance occurs. The simulation results on IEEE118 buses system verify that the selected compensation sites, which locate near load centers or far away from generators, have a good robustness and can decrease power loss efficiently.
